1.Local understandings and first aid responses to burn injuries: A phenomenological study in an urban Indonesian community.
Hardin La Ramba ; Yarwin Yari ; Ulfa Nur Rohmah ; Fitri Diana Astuti ; Fransiska Anita Ekawati Rahayu Sa&rsquo ; pang ; Indra Gilang Pamungkas ; Kristoforus Marselinus
Acta Medica Philippina 2026;60(8):107-114
BACKGROUND
Burn injuries remain a significant global public health problem, causing substantial morbidity, mortality, and economic burden, particularly in low- and middle-income countries where nearly 90% of cases occur. Despite the importance of timely and appropriate first aid in reducing complications, community responses to burn injuries in many settings continue to rely on traditional or non-evidence-based practices.
OBJECTIVESThis qualitative phenomenological study explored community-based knowledge and responses related to the causes and first aid of burn injuries.
METHODSThe study involved ten (10) purposively selected informants residing in South Mangga Dua Urban Village, Central Jakarta, Indonesia. Data collection methods included semi-structured interviews, direct observations, and focus group discussions (FGDs). Thematic analysis was used.
RESULTSThree (3) core domains were identified: (1) community perceptions of burn causes and classifications, (2) indigenous first aid practices used in domestic settings, and (3) sources of knowledge and information pathways related to burn first aid. Participants commonly attributed burns to incidents involving fire, hot liquids, and electrical faults. Their understanding of burn severity was limited to superficial assessments, with little awareness of clinical classifications. First aid responses were largely based on traditional practices such as the application of toothpaste, honey, or aloe vera, while evidencebased practices like using running water were rarely mentioned. Notably, most participants relied on familial teachings and informal community experiences as their primary sources of knowledge, with limited exposure to health professionals or verified media content.
CONCLUSIONCommunity knowledge is culturally rooted but misaligned with medical standards, potentially leading to unsafe practices. Culturally sensitive health education integrating traditional beliefs and accurate information is essential to improve outcomes in burn injury management.

2.The effect of double stimulation protocol (DuoStim) in poor ovarian responders: A systematic review and meta-analysis.
Diana P. Barretto ; Mikaela Erlinda M. Bucu ; Margaret Joyce A. Cristi-Limson
Philippine Journal of Reproductive Endocrinology and Infertility 2026;23(1):1-9
BACKGROUND
Managing low ovarian response remains challenging despite advancements in assisted reproductive technology (ART). Although several approaches have been proposed, there is no strong evidence that a particular stimulation protocol is superior over the other in terms of improving reproductive outcomes in this group of women. The double stimulation protocol (DuoStim) suggests ovarian stimulation during both the follicular phase and the luteal phase of the same ovarian cycle; hence, facilitating two oocyte retrievals in the shortest amount of time.
OBJECTIVEThis study assessed the effect of the double stimulation protocol (DuoStim) on poor ovarian responders in terms of cumulative live birth rates and clinical pregnancy rates, and compared these outcomes to conventional stimulation protocols.
METHODSThis is a systematic review and meta-analysis of randomized controlled trials (RCT), cohort and cross-sectional studies in accordance with the Preferred Reporting Items for Systematic Review and Meta-analysis (PRISMA) statement. Data from eligible journals were tabulated and analyzed using Cochran’s Q and I² tests.
RESULTSEight studies involving poor ovarian responders were included in the meta-analysis. Pooled analysis demonstrated no significant difference between DuoStim and conventional ovarian stimulation protocols in clinical pregnancy rate (OR 0.99, 95% CI 0.75–1.30) and cumulative live birth rate (OR 0.87, 95% CI 0.59–1.28). Fertilization rates were likewise comparable between groups. Nevertheless, several included studies reported higher oocyte yield and greater numbers of mature oocytes and blastocysts with DuoStim
CONCLUSIONCurrent evidence does not demonstrate significant superiority of DuoStim over conventional ovarian stimulation protocols in terms of clinical pregnancy rates, cumulative live birth rates, or fertilization rates among poor ovarian responders. However, DuoStim appears to be an effective strategy for increasing oocyte yield within a shorter treatment timeframe. Its use may be particularly relevant in selected patients with diminished ovarian reserve, advanced maternal age, or urgent fertility preservation needs. Further high-quality prospective trials are warranted to clarify its impact on reproductive outcomes.

3.Pregnancy outcomes of pre-implantation genetic testing for aneuploidy (PGT-A) among women of advanced maternal age at the center for advanced reproductive medicine and infertility: A retrospective cohort study.
Margaret Joyce A. Cristi-Limson ; Virgilio M. Novero, Jr.
Philippine Journal of Reproductive Endocrinology and Infertility 2026;23(1):10-28
BACKGROUND
The benefits of preimplantation genetic testing for aneuploidy (PGT-A) in the advanced maternal age group are unclear.
OBJECTIVEThis study aims to determine whether PGT-A improves pregnancy outcomes.
METHODSThis is a retrospective cohort study of PGT-A outcomes using next generation sequencing for advanced maternal age women undergoing IVF at CARMI from May 2017 to May 2021. Women were grouped by age: those 35-39 and those 40 and above. Pregnancy rate (PR), live birth rate (LBR), and miscarriage rate (MR) were computed per transfer and per cycle and compared with women who underwent single day-5 frozen transfer of a morphologically chosen embryo.
RESULTSOverall euploid blastocyst rate was 38.5%: 16.9% for 40 and above and 47.6% for 35- 39 group. There were no transfers in 41.4% due to absence of a euploid embryo. PR and LBR per embryo transfer were higher in the PGT-A versus the non-PGT-A group (61.9% vs 24.1% p = < 0.001 and 42.9% vs 19% p = < 0.001). By age, the findings were similar: higher PR and LBR per-embryo transfer in PGT-A versus non-PGT-A in the 35-39 group (58.4% and 29%, p = 0.006 and 42.9% vs 22.6%, p < 0.001 respectively) and 40 and above (71.4% vs 18.5%, p < 0.001 and 53.6% vs 14.8%, p < 0.001 respectively). MR was increased in the PGT-A versus non-PGT-A group, but this may be due to the small number of events in the population.
CONCLUSIONThe study suggests an increase in PR and LBR per embryo transfer in advanced maternal age women undergoing PGT-A. A larger sample size is needed to validate the results.

4.Clinical and genetic analysis of a patient with FSIP2 compound heterozygous variants causing multiple morphological abnormalities of sperm flagella.
Yao-Qi CHEN ; Li-Qi XU ; Yi-Bo DAI ; Liang-Yu YAO ; Shen-Ming YANG ; Lu-Yu HUANG ; Xi YANG ; Yi YU ; Jing-Ming YANG ; Ke-Rong WU
National Journal of Andrology 2025;31(5):395-402
OBJECTIVE:
The aim of this study is to analyze the clinical features and genetic etiology of a patient with multiple morphological abnormalities of the sperm flagella (MMAF) retrospectively.
METHODS:
A severely oligospermic patient from the Reproductive Center of the First Affiliated Hospital of Ningbo University was selected as the study subject. Clinical data and examination results were collected. High-throughput sequencing and bioinformatics were used to analyze the genetic etiology. And Sanger sequencing was employed to validate findings in the family. Transmission electron microscopy (TEM) was used to observe the sperm ultrastructure, and immunofluorescence analysis was performed to examine the localization of FSIP2 protein in the sperm.
RESULTS:
The patient presented with severe oligospermia, and sperm morphology displayed MMAF. TEM revealed fibrous sheath and 9+2 microtubule structural disruptions in the sperm. Sequencing identified compound heterozygous variants in the FSIP2 gene (c.17798C > T, c.5927T > G), inherited from the father and mother, respectively. According to the guidelines of the American College of Medical Genetics and Genomics, the variants were classified as pathogenic. The patient's spouse underwent intracytoplasmic single sperm injection, resulting in one embryo, but no clinical pregnancy occurred after embryo transfer.
CONCLUSION
This study reported the mutation of FSIP2 gene c.17798C > T, c.5927T > G in a patient with MMAF. These findings expand the mutational spectrum of the FSIP2 gene and provide insights for genetic and assisted reproductive counseling for patients with MMAF.

5.Electroacupuncture Improves Pregnancy Outcomes of Assisted Reproduction and Mitochondrial Function of Granulosa Cells in Patients with Polycystic Ovary Syndrome of Phlegm-Dampness Syndrome.
Cong-Hui PANG ; Dan-Yang GUO ; Qi WANG ; Ke-Hua WANG ; Fang LIAN
Chinese journal of integrative medicine 2025;31(12):1105-1112
OBJECTIVE:
To explore the effects of electroacupuncture (EA) on pregnancy outcomes after assisted reproduction and mitochondrial function of granulosa cells (GCs) in patients with polycystic ovary syndrome (PCOS) and phlegm-dampness syndrome.
METHODS:
In this randomized controlled trial, 90 infertile women with PCOS and phlegm-dampness syndrome were recruited between August 2022 and December 2022. Patients were randomly assigned to the EA and control groups using a random sequence of codes in the order of enrolment, with 45 in in each group. Both groups underwent the ovarian stimulation protocol. The patients in the EA group received EA therapy including Zhongwan (CV 12), Qihai (CV 6), bilateral Xuehai (SP 10), Sanyinjiao (SP 6), Yinlingquan (SP 9), Tianshu (ST 25), Zusanli (ST 36), and Fenglong (ST 40), and the patients in the control group was treated with pseudo-acupuncture. The intervention was 25 min twice a week for a total of 6 times until the trigger day after menstruation had ended in the cycle before oocyte retrieval. The primary outcomes were clinical pregnancy rate (CPR) and the number of high-quality embryos. The secondary outcomes were (1) pregnancy-related indicators, including fresh embryo transfer rate (ETR), ovarian hyperstimulation syndrome (OHSS) rate, early pregnancy loss rate (ePLR), ectopic pregnancy rate, live birth rate (LBR), and cumulative CPR; (2) mitochondrial autophagy and mitochondrial membrane potential (MMP) in GCs; and (3) scoring for Chinese medicine syndrome. Adverse events to assess clinical safety were also monitored.
RESULTS:
The cumulative CPR was significantly higher in the EA group (42/45, 93.3%) than in the control group (38/45, 84.4%, P=0.036). The number of high-quality embryos and fresh ETR in the EA group were higher than those in the control group (3.80±1.65 vs. 2.44±1.34, P<0.001; 46.7% vs 24.4%, P=0.028). Ectopic pregnancies were not observed in either group. There were no significant differences in the fresh CPR, OHSS rate, ePLR or LBR between the two groups (P>0.05). Compared with the control group, the EA group showed lower expression levels of miR-146a-5p mRNA and P62 protein in GCs and higher levels of MMP and the LC3-II/LC3-I protein ratio (all P<0.01). The phlegm-dampness syndrome scores of the EA group were significantly lower than those of the control group (P<0.01).
CONCLUSIONS
EA significantly improved pregnancy outcomes in patients with PCOS and phlegm dampness syndrome. Mechanistically, this effect may be related to EA in decreasing miR-146a-5p mRNA expression, promoting mitochondrial autophagy in GCs, and improving mitochondrial function, which may contribute to improved oocyte quality. (Trial registration No. ChiCTR2200062915).

6.Wenyang Lishui Formula Ameliorates Symptoms of Ovarian Hyperstimulation Syndrome: A Prospective Cohort Study.
Xi-Yan XIN ; Yang WANG ; Hua ZHANG ; Jia-Cheng ZHANG ; Meng-Jie FAN ; Xi ZHANG ; Jing XU ; Yang YE ; Xin-Yu HAO ; Dong LI ; Rong LI
Chinese journal of integrative medicine 2025;31(12):1059-1068
OBJECTIVE:
To study the clinical efficacy of Wenyang Lishui Formula (WYLSF) in preventing ovarian hyperstimulation syndrome (OHSS) and explore the suitable range of estradiol (E2) on the human chorionic gonadotropin (HCG) day in patients with OHSS using WYLSF.
METHODS:
Part I: eligible patients at high risk for OHSS undergoing ovulation induction between January and December, 2023 were randomized into 2 groups based on the actual treatment. The treatment group received 200 mL WYLSF formula twice daily for 5 days after oocyte retrieval in a combination of lifestyle coaching (LC) intervention including regular diet and exercise, whereas the LC group received LC intervention alone. The incidence of OHSS, OHSS self-assessment scales, changes in E2 levels on HCG day and 5 days after oocyte retrieval, ovarian morphology changes, and menstrual recovery were compared between the two groups. Part II: patients at high risk for OHSS treated with WYLSF were studied. The optimal E2 threshold on the HCG day was determined using the maximum selection test, and a multivariate analysis was adopted to compare the relationship between different E2 levels on HCG day and hospitalization rate, incidence of moderate to severe OHSS, and self-assessment scales, to explore the preventive effect of WYLSF on OHSS in patients with varying E2 levels.
RESULTS:
A total of 120 patients were included in the Part I analysis. The treatment group (60 cases) showed a significant reduction in the incidence, duration, and severity of abdominal distension, as well as the incidence of vomiting compared with the LC group (P<0.05). The post-retrieval E2 levels in the treatment group decreased significantly more (P=0.032). Among 1,652 patients treated with WYLSF in the Part II, 90 patients with ⩽ 10092 pmol/L, 159 with >31074 pmol/L, and 1,403 in the middle range group were formed based on E2 levels on HCG day in Part two analysis. Univariate and regression analyses showed that patients with E2 levels >31073 pmol/L had a significantly higher incidence of moderate to severe OHSS compared to those with E2 levels ⩽ 10092 pmol/L (P<0.05).
CONCLUSIONS
WYLSF can effectively reduce specific symptoms in high-risk OHSS patients after ovulation induction and significantly lower E2 levels. It may be more suitable for high-risk OHSS patients with E2 levels <31073 pmol/L on HCG day. (Registration No. MR-11-23-032493, https://www.medicalresearch.org.cn/login ).

7.Association between spontaneous abortion and chromosomal abnormalities of products of conception from spontaneous and ART-conceived pregnancies.
Xu JIANG ; Di YAO ; Ye SHEN ; Lingcen GUO ; Hehua TAO ; Xin ZHAO ; Lan YANG
Journal of Central South University(Medical Sciences) 2025;50(1):36-44
OBJECTIVES:
Chromosomal abnormalities are the most common cause of spontaneous abortion (SA). This study aims to analyze the association between SA and chromosomal abnormalities in products of conception, and to compare the impact of different pregnancy modes and different numbers of previous abortions on chromosomal abnormalities, providing clinical consulting references.
METHODS:
A total of 1 345 SA patients treated at the Affiliated Women's Hospital of Jiangnan University (Wuxi Maternity and Child Health Care Hospital) between January 2019 and December 2023 were enrolled. According to the mode of conception, patients were divided into 2 groups: a spontaneous pregnancy group (S group, n=1242) and an assisted reproductive technology (ART)-conceived group (ART group, n=103). Based on the number of miscarriages, the S group was further subdivided into a spontaneous sporadic abortion group (S-1 group, n=780) and a spontaneous recurrent abortion group (S-2 group, n=462); the ART group was subdivided into an ART sporadic abortion group (ART-1 group, n=68) and an ART recurrent abortion group (ART-2 group, n=35). Chromosomal microarray analysis (CMA) was performed on products of conception.
RESULTS:
The incidence of numerical chromosomal abnormalities was 56.79% (443/780) in the S-1 group and 52.38% (242/462) in the S-2 group, while the incidence of structural abnormalities was 4.36% (34/780) and 7.36% (34/462), respectively. There was a statistically significant difference in structural abnormalities between the 2 groups (P<0.05). Among the spontaneous pregnancy SA cases, the incidence of numerical abnormalities decreased with increasing numbers of miscarriages, and was significantly lower in the group with ≥4 miscarriages compared to those with 1 or 2 miscarriages (both P<0.05). The incidence of structural abnormalities in groups with 1, 2, 3, and ≥4 miscarriages was 3.46%, 5.65%, 5.88%, and 4.35%, respectively, with no statistically significant differences among groups (all P>0.05). The incidence of pathogenic copy number variants (pCNVs) plus likely pathogenic copy number variants (LP-CNVs) gradually increases in the group with 1-3 miscarriages, and there was a statistically significant difference between the group with 1 miscarriage and the group with 2 miscarriages (P<0.05). In the ART group, the incidence of numerical abnormalities was 47.06% (32/68) in ART-1 and 37.14% (13/35) in ART-2, while structural abnormalities occurred in 2.94% (2/68) and 11.43% (4/35), respectively, with no significant differences between the groups (both P>0.05). There were no statistically significant differences in the incidence of numerical or structural abnormalities between the S-1 and ART-1 groups, or between the S-2 and ART-2 groups (all P>0.05).
CONCLUSIONS
Chromosomal numerical and structural abnormalities are common in SA patients from both spontaneous and ART-conceived pregnancies. Attention should be paid to patients with recurrent miscarriage in genetic investigation.

8.Efficacy of single and double platelet-rich plasma treatment for diminished ovarian reserve.
Enuo PENG ; Miao AI ; Xiaojun TAN ; Xingping ZHAO ; Dabao XU
Journal of Central South University(Medical Sciences) 2025;50(1):45-51
OBJECTIVES:
Platelet-rich plasma (PRP) treatment has been reported to improve ovarian function in women, but the relationship between the dose and frequency of PRP treatment and its therapeutic effect remains unclear. This study aims to evaluate the efficacy of single and double PRP treatments for diminished ovarian reserve (DOR).
METHODS:
A total of 65 patients treated at the Reproductive Center of Xiangtan Central Hospital from September 2020 to October 2022 were randomly divided into 4 groups: A single PRP treatment group (21 patients, PRP treatment once), a double PRP treatment group (15 patients, PRP treatment twice), a blank control group (15 patients), and an artificial cycle control group (14 patients, treated with estrogen and progesterone). The differences in baseline follicle-stimulating hormone (FSH), antral follicle count (AFC), ovarian volume, number of oocytes retrieved, number of good quality embryos, and pregnancy outcomes before and after treatment were compared among the 4 groups.
RESULTS:
Compared to before treatment, both single and double PRP treatment groups showed a significant reduction in FSH, and an increase in AFC, ovarian volume, numbers of oocytes retrieved, and number of MII oocytes (all P<0.05). Compared to the blank control group, the single and double PRP groups showed a decrease in FSH, with an increase in AFC, number of oocytes retrieved, and number of MII oocytes (all P<0.05). The rates of good quality embryos, clinical pregnancy rate, and live birth rate in the single and double PRP groups were higher than those in the blank control group and artificial cycle control groups, but the differences were not statistically significant (all P>0.05). Compared to the single PRP treatment group, the double PRP group had lower FSH and higher AFC, but the differences were not statistically significant (both P>0.05).
CONCLUSIONS
Both single and double PRP ovarian injections can effectively improve ovarian reserve function in DOR patients and enhance ovarian response. Compared to single PRP ovarian injection, double PRP ovarian injection shows a trend of better improvement in ovarian reserve function.

9.Effect of different surgical approaches for intrauterine adhesions patients on pregnancy outcomes.
Ping GUO ; Meiqin CHEN ; Shan LIU ; Wei PENG ; Xingping ZHAO ; Hualian CHEN
Journal of Central South University(Medical Sciences) 2025;50(3):482-491
OBJECTIVES:
Transcervical resection of adhesions (TCRA) under hysteroscopy is the mainstay treatment for intrauterine adhesions (IUA), but its effectiveness varies depending on the surgical approach. This study aims to investigate the impact of different surgical techniques on endometrial repair and pregnancy outcomes in patients with secondary infertility and moderate-to-severe IUA.
METHODS:
A retrospective analysis was conducted on 225 patients who underwent TCRA followed by in vitro fertilization and embryo transfer between January 2021 and December 2022. Patients were grouped based on the surgical method: A cold knife group (n=127) and an electrosurgical group (n=98). Adhesions were separated using either cold knife or electrosurgical instruments. Postoperative visualization of uterine angle and tubal ostia, endometrial restoration, vascular endothelial growth factor (VEGF) expression in adhesion tissues, and clinical pregnancy outcomes were compared. Univariate and multivariate Logistic regression analyses were performed to identify factors influencing pregnancy outcomes. A LightGBM model was constructed to predict pregnancy outcomes.
RESULTS:
Compared with the electrosurgical group, patients in the cold knife group had significantly greater postoperative endometrial thickness [(8.86±0.53) mm vs (8.10±0.87) mm, P<0.05], higher live birth rates (64.57% vs 30.61%, P<0.05), and lower VEGF expression (1.31±0.09 vs 1.53±0.16, P<0.05). Logistic regression analyses identified age, number of visible tubal ostia postoperatively, and surgical method as significant factors affecting pregnancy outcomes (P<0.05). The LightGBM model based on surgical method had an area under the curve (AUC) of 0.882 (0.838-0.926), with internal validation AUC of 0.817 (0.790-0.840).
CONCLUSIONS
Cold knife surgery promotes faster recovery of the endometrial microenvironment and earlier improvement of fertility in patients with secondary infertility and IUA Surgical method is a key factor influencing pregnancy outcomes, and the LightGBM model based on surgical approach shows good predictive performance for pregnancy outcomes in patients with moderate-to-severe IUA.

10.High-dose estrogen impairs demethylation of H3K27me3 by decreasing Kdm6b expression during ovarian hyperstimulation in mice.
Quanmin KANG ; Fang LE ; Xiayuan XU ; Lifang CHEN ; Shi ZHENG ; Lijun LOU ; Nan JIANG ; Ruimin ZHAO ; Yuanyuan ZHOU ; Juan SHEN ; Minhao HU ; Ning WANG ; Qiongxiao HUANG ; Fan JIN
Journal of Zhejiang University. Science. B 2025;26(3):269-285
Given that ovarian stimulation is vital for assisted reproductive technology (ART) and results in elevated serum estrogen levels, exploring the impact of elevated estrogen exposure on oocytes and embryos is necessary. We investigated the effects of various ovarian stimulation treatments on oocyte and embryo morphology and gene expression using a mouse model and estrogen-treated mouse embryonic stem cells (mESCs). Female C57BL/6J mice were subjected to two types of conventional ovarian stimulation and ovarian hyperstimulation; mice treated with only normal saline served as controls. Hyperstimulation resulted in high serum estrogen levels, enlarged ovaries, an increased number of aberrant oocytes, and decreased embryo formation. The messenger RNA (mRNA)-sequencing of oocytes revealed the dysregulated expression of lysine-specific demethylase 6b (Kdm6b), which may be a key factor indicating hyperstimulation-induced aberrant oocytes and embryos. In vitro, Kdm6b expression was downregulated in mESCs treated with high-dose estrogen; treatment with an estrogen receptor antagonist could reverse this downregulated expression level. Furthermore, treatment with high-dose estrogen resulted in the upregulated expression of histone H3 lysine 27 trimethylation (H3K27me3) and phosphorylated H2A histone family member X (γ-H2AX). Notably, knockdown of Kdm6b and high estrogen levels hindered the formation of embryoid bodies, with a concomitant increase in the expression of H3K27me3 and γ-H2AX. Collectively, our findings revealed that hyperstimulation-induced high-dose estrogen could impair the demethylation of H3K27me3 by reducing Kdm6b expression. Accordingly, Kdm6b could be a promising marker for clinically predicting ART outcomes in patients with ovarian hyperstimulation syndrome.
